What problem does it solve?

This Skill automates the tedious and time-consuming process of reviewing workshop content for grammatical errors, spelling mistakes, and formatting inconsistencies, ensuring a professional and polished final product.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Comprehensive Grammar & Spelling Check: Identifies and suggests corrections for US English grammar, spelling, punctuation, and style.
  • AsciiDoc Formatting Compliance: Verifies adherence to AsciiDoc syntax, line breaks, code blocks, and admonition formats.
  • Style & Tone Consistency: Ensures consistent use of active voice, avoids AI artifacts and sales language, and maintains a friendly yet professional tone.
  • Typography Review: Checks for consistent quote styles, proper apostrophes, dash usage, and correct code formatting.
  • Cross-Lesson Consistency: Verifies consistency in property names, tool references, and forward references across multiple lesson files.
  • Use Case: After writing a series of technical lessons, use this Skill to perform a final quality assurance pass, catching subtle errors and ensuring all content meets the required standards before publication.
